Abstract
Conjunto de batería que comprende un terminal de batería positivo primario (20) y un terminal de batería negativo primario (22) conectados por un circuito eléctrico, donde el circuito eléctrico comprende una conexión en serie o en paralelo de una o más celdas de batería (14). El conjunto de batería (1) comprende además un esqueleto externo conformado por una placa base interna (16), una placa tope interna (18) y una pluralidad de soportes de celdas (24) que rodea las una o más celdas de batería (14).
